"Leave No Trace" refers to principles for environmentally responsible practices that aim to minimize human impact on the outdoors. This concept encourages individuals to take specific actions while enjoying nature, such as packing out all trash, staying on designated trails, respecting wildlife, and using sustainable camping practices. The focus is on preserving the natural environment for future generations by ensuring that visitors do not leave behind physical, visual, or ecological footprints.

This philosophy applies to various outdoor activities, including hiking, camping, and other recreational pursuits, and emphasizes the role of outdoor enthusiasts in caring for the environment. By following these principles, individuals contribute to the conservation of natural spaces and help maintain the integrity of ecosystems.
